Understanding Configurations

Configurations document and manage valid setups for assets and components. This includes a specification for each asset or component in the configuration as well as the valid value for each parameter, such as the firmware version of each asset.

Configurations are defined by the following:

  • Configuration Type: The configuration type upon which the configuration is based
  • Status: The current status of the configuration
  • Configuration Detail: Specific information related to the configuration such as the assets and components involved, the firmware, characteristics, identifiers and other important information
